Based on firsthand accounts from fellow horse enthusiasts, the Waterloo Equestrian Campground features 25 rustic campsites dedicated to those camping with horses. The campground is thoughtfully laid out in a loop, with convenient access to essential facilities. For restroom needs, you'll find two sets of pit toilets available: one located near the center of the campground loop and another situated nearby in the day-use area.
When setting up your camp, it's advisable to come prepared with a leveling apparatus for your recreational vehicle or trailer, as the terrain of the campsites can vary. It's important to note that relying solely on the DNR reservation system for information regarding site levelness may not be entirely accurate, so being self-sufficient in this regard is recommended. Each campsite is equipped with at least two sturdy picket posts, specifically designed for setting up your high line for safely securing your horses.
Embracing a more primitive camping style, the Waterloo Equestrian Campground does not offer electric hookups at the individual campsites. For your water needs, a solar-powered pump is available in the day-use area, providing a source of water for your horses and other camping requirements. The campground benefits from a good number of mature trees, offering welcome shade, particularly during warmer months. The entire campground is pleasantly surrounded by woods, creating a tranquil and natural atmosphere.
Each campsite also includes the standard amenities for a comfortable camping experience: a fire pit for enjoying campfires and a picnic table for outdoor meals and gatherings. The layout of the sites allows for flexible parking arrangements, as there are no designated gravel or cement pads. This provides you with the freedom to position your vehicles and trailers in a way that best suits your needs and the layout of your campsite. Recognizing the unique needs of horse campers, the campground also provides designated bunkers for the disposal of horse manure, helping to maintain a clean and pleasant environment for all visitors.
One of the most significant advantages of the Waterloo Equestrian Campground is its direct access to an extensive and well-maintained trail system. As highlighted by reviewers, the trail system begins right at the edge of the campground, making it incredibly convenient for horseback riding. The Waterloo Horsemen's Association, in collaboration with the DNR, actively maintains these trails, ensuring a pleasant and safe riding experience for equestrians. During certain times of the year, particularly after periods of heavy rain, some sections of the northern trails may experience flooding. However, even during these times, the trails are reported to remain passable, and clearly marked detours are typically available to guide riders around any affected areas.
The trail system offers a significant amount of riding opportunity. According to visitor experiences, it's possible to enjoy a substantial 12 to 15 miles of trails in a single day without having to traverse the same section of the trail more than once, with the exception of the initial departure and return to the campground. This extensive network allows for varied and engaging rides through the beautiful Waterloo Recreation Area.

I am rating the equestrian campground only. I will reference the trails in the review, but supplemental to the campground.The equestrian (horse) campground has 25 rustic sites. There are a set of pit toilets in the campground near the center of the loop and another set nearby in the day use area. Be sure to bring your leveling apparatus for most sites if you need to be level for your fridge. Do not trust the DNR reservation system as your source of whether sites are level. Each site has at least 2 picket posts for your high line. No electric. Water is available via a solar pump in the day use area. A good number of trees provide some shade and the campground is surrounded by woods. There is a fire pit and picnic table at each site. You can park anywhere on the site as there are no gravel or cement pads. There are bunkers for your horse manure.The trail system starts right out of camp and is relatively well maintained by the Waterloo Horsemen's Association in conjunction with the DNR. Some of the northern part of the trail was flooded while we were there but was passable and there was a marked detour available. You can ride 12-15 miles of trail in one day without traversing anything but the initial section twice.
